Dermal Fillers: The Non-Surgical Solution to Facial Rejuvenation

Dermal fillers are a popular non-surgical aesthetic treatment used to restore volume, smooth wrinkles, and enhance facial contours. This anti-aging treatment in Scotland is quick, minimally invasive, and has little to no downtime, making it an appealing option for individuals seeking facial rejuvenation without the need for surgery.

The results are typically immediate, with the effects lasting from several months to over a year, depending on the type of filler used. Dermal fillers offer a safe and effective way to achieve a youthful appearance with minimal recovery time.

Made from a variety of substances but the most common is hyaluronic acid. These injectable fillers target areas like the cheeks, lips, nasolabial folds, and under-eye hollows. Other compounds such calcium hydroxylapatite and poly-L-lactic acid are biostimulating – invoking collagen formation.

Popular Treatment Areas

Dermal fillers are versatile and can be used in several key areas of the face to enhance facial aesthetics and restore youthful volume. Some of the most popular treatment areas include:

  • Cheeks: As we age, the natural volume in the cheeks decreases, leading to a sunken appearance. Facial fillers can restore this volume by lifting the cheeks and giving the face a more youthful, contoured look.
  • Jawline: Fillers can be used to define and enhance the jawline, creating a more sculpted appearance. This facial contouring treatment is especially popular for individuals seeking a more defined jawline without surgery.
  • Tear Troughs (Under-Eye Area): Hollow under-eye areas or dark circles can make a person look tired or aged. These injectables can smooth this area, reducing volume deficit and improving the overall under-eye contour, providing a refreshed look.
  • Nasolabial Folds: These are the deep lines running from the sides of the nose to the corners of the mouth. Fillers can soften these lines and restore a more youthful, smooth appearance to the lower face.
  • Lips: Lip fillers are one of the most popular treatments for adding volume, enhancing shape, and creating fuller lips with natural-looking results.
  • Chin: Cosmetic fillers can also be used to enhance the chin, providing more balance and harmony to the lower face.

The Benefits of Dermal Fillers

Dermal fillers have become a popular choice for facial rejuvenation due to their numerous advantages. Some of the key benefits include:

  • Natural Results:

Dermal fillers offer subtle, natural-looking improvements by restoring lost volume, smoothing wrinkles, and enhancing facial contours. The results blend seamlessly with the facial features, creating a refreshed appearance without an overdone look.

Natural dermal fillers, such as hyaluronic acid-based products, mimic the body’s natural substances, resulting in outcomes that look and feel natural.

  • Minimal Downtime:

One of the biggest advantages is the minimal recovery time. Most individuals can resume their daily activities immediately after treatment, with only slight swelling or bruising that typically resolves within a few days.

Unlike surgical procedures, which may require weeks for full recovery, these treatments are quick and efficient, making them ideal for those with busy schedules.

  • Customisable Options:

These fillers are highly versatile and can be tailored to meet individual needs. Whether you’re looking to restore volume in the cheeks, smooth out fine lines, plump the lips, or define the jawline, fillers can be strategically injected into targeted areas for personalised results.

Different types of fillers are available to address various concerns, allowing for a customised approach to facial rejuvenation based on skin type, desired outcome, and specific treatment goals.

Safety and Expertise

When considering dermal fillers, safety and expertise are crucial factors to ensure effective and safe outcomes. Here’s why medical qualifications and experience matter:

  • Since the face is a complex and delicate structure, a trained medical professional with expertise in facial anatomy ensures that fillers are injected in the right areas to prevent complications such including infection, lumps and rarely, tissue damage.
  • Medical professionals can also determine the correct amount of filler through a personalised treatment plan required for a balanced, natural-looking result.
  • Qualified practitioners have access to safe, CE-marked dermal fillers, and know how to use them correctly. 
  • A licensed professional will also be familiar with the aftercare process, ensuring the best results and minimising risks.
  • With their expert experience, practitioners can determine the right filler for each treatment area and deliver long-lasting, natural results; whilst ensuring patient satisfaction over time.
